While your CA or distributor or agent may provide valuable information for making financial decisions, the role of a Registered Investment Advisor (RIA) like ArthaVidhi is distinct and offers a comprehensive approach to your financial well-being.
RIAs are fiduciaries, meaning we are legally obligated to act in your best interests at all times. This contrasts with distributors, who may have conflicts of interest based on commissions or incentives from product providers. Additionally, RIAs typically receive compensation directly from clients, ensuring that our advice is unbiased and solely focused on your needs.
While your CA focuses on tax and compliance matters, and your distributor may be more product-oriented, an RIA brings together strategic investment planning, asset allocation, and risk management. We take a holistic view of your financial situation, helping you navigate complex decisions and align your investments with your long-term goals.
